What is a 30-Foot Container?
A 30-foot container is basically a rectangle-shaped shipping container that measures 30 feet in length. Readily available in numerous types-- including standard dry, refrigerated (reefer), open-top, and flat rack-- these containers provide flexible solutions for numerous industries. Suitable Size for Various Applications
The 30-foot dimension strikes a balance in between area and mobility, making it appropriate for many applications-- from property storage to temporary office areas.
2. Economical Solution
In many circumstances, a 30-foot container can often be more affordable than bigger containers, providing an outstanding cost-to-space ratio for services or individual needs.
3. Transportation Versatility
30-foot containers are frequently compatible with different transportation modes, consisting of truck and rail transportation. This versatility alleviates logistics management and scheduling.

5. Modification Options
Many suppliers use personalization options for 30-foot containers, consisting of ventilation, lighting, shelving, and insulation-- ideal for creating specific environments.
Common Applications of 30-Foot Containers
30-foot containers serve different markets and usages. Here are some of the most common applications:
